Transaction 0055528bc61b696106a8bc7c29b145eae7130b4801029112bb2cf02fc55642ba

1 Input
2 Outputs
  • 0055528bc61b696106a8bc7c29b145eae7130b4801029112bb2cf02fc55642ba:0
  • value  216977785
    address  3BTwdyTvA34J19WLrdDcfgdNMVRSVjf3JW
  • 0055528bc61b696106a8bc7c29b145eae7130b4801029112bb2cf02fc55642ba:1
  • value  2203908254
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N